Samsung Galaxy Tab S6 Lite has a general score of 78.2, which is way better than Google Nexus 7's global score of 59.3. Even though Samsung Galaxy Tab S6 Lite is noticeably heavier than Google Nexus 7, it's noticeably thinner and also much newer. The Samsung Galaxy Tab S6 Lite counts with just a little better processing power than Google Nexus 7, because although it has doesn't have an extra graphics processing unit, it also counts with a larger amount of RAM memory and a larger number of cores.
Google Nexus 7 counts with a bit more vivid display than Galaxy Tab S6 Lite, although it has a way worse 800 x 1280 resolution, a way smaller display and a little lower display pixels density. The Samsung Galaxy Tab S6 Lite captures much clearer photographs and videos than Google Nexus 7. The Galaxy Tab S6 Lite has a very superior memory to install applications and games than Google Nexus 7, because it has a slot for an SD memory card that supports up to 1000 GB and 32 GB more internal storage.
Samsung Galaxy Tab S6 Lite has a very superior battery life than Google Nexus 7, because it has a 7040mAh battery capacity.
The Samsung Galaxy Tab S6 Lite costs a lot more than Google Nexus 7, but you can get a much better tablet for that extra dollars.
